Contribution of the rho meson and quark sub-structure to the nuclear spin-orbit potential

Guy Chanfray,
Jérôme Margueron

Abstract: The microscopic origin of the spin-orbit (SO) potential in terms of sub-baryonic degrees of freedom is explored and discussed for application to nuclei and hyper-nuclei. We thus develop a chiral relativistic approach where the coupling to the scalar and vector meson fields are controlled by the quark substructure.
